|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ité régulier
![]() Inscription : avril 2007 Messages : 33 ![]() |
Je dois mettre en place un systeme de reporting sur une base de donnée d'un site de vente en ligne afin de suivre l'activité du site.
Les besoins sont assez simples : analyse des ventes, taux de fidelisation, produits les plus commandés mais cela peut devenir plus compliqué si l'on veut pousser l'analyse (avec la saisonalité entre autre). J'ai pensé mettre en place un systeme de BI afin d'obtenir ces reports, cela vous semble t il adapté? Ensuite j ai réalisé un mémoire sur l'intégration des données dans le DwHouse, j ai un peu étudié la question de facon théorique. J'ai besoin de vos retours sur la pratique : existe t il des datawarehouse open source (mon budget est limité)? Enfin, quelle solution d'ETL me conseillez vous sachant qu'il me faut qqchose de facilement compréhensible - j'ai entendu parler de talend, est ce approprié dans mon caS? Je vous remercie infiniement de vos conseils |
|
|
00
|
|
|
#2 |
|
Membre éclairé
![]() Inscription : janvier 2007 Messages : 477 ![]() |
moi ne connaissant rien au BI avant j'ai mis une semaine à utiliser Talend, j'ai bien aimé, quand tu connais les composants et un peu de perl ou java ça va tout seul.
Pour ton datawarehouse il faut que utilises simplement un SGBD classique, ton budget est limité donc prend de l'open source, Mysql, PostgreSQL, ou même la version gratuite de sql server. Ton projet est très intéressant |
|
|
00
|
|
|
#3 |
|
Invité régulier
![]() Inscription : avril 2007 Messages : 33 ![]() |
Kihmé Xs, je ne connais pas du tout le java ou le perl... j ai entendu dire que pentaho kettle serait plus simple d'utilisation (pour un debutant), tu en sais un peu plus?
Il y a qqchose que je ne comprend pas, mysql fait de la base de donnée relationnelle, mais le DwHouse c'est du multidimentionel non? |
|
|
00
|
|
|
#4 |
|
Membre Expert
![]() Benoit DurandConsultant en Business Intelligence Freelance Inscription : mars 2005 Messages : 819 ![]() |
TU peux simuler une base multidimensionnelle avec du relationnel, tu fais ton schéma en étoile et tu plug un moteur olap par dessus, ça marche super bien.
Concernant Talend, il parait que l'utiliser en Perl est accessible à un débutant (je l'utilise en java) mais je ne connais pas Kettle. |
|
|
00
|
|
|
#5 |
|
Membre éclairé
![]() Inscription : janvier 2007 Messages : 477 ![]() |
en fait ton SGBD n'a rien avoir dans ta façon de concevoir ta base de données, qu'elle soit du type entité/relation ou modèle en flocon ou étoile ça ne change pas que tu dois la faire par un SGBD.
Je suis en ce moment en train de tester talend/ireport/spagoBi, j'en suis à 4 ou 5 semaines de passer dessus et je viens de réussir mes users et leur mettre des report dans leur portail. Pour kettle/Pentaho il est apparament pluss utilisé mais d'après Walch c'est "le même combat" Kettle ne te demandera pas de connaitre autre chose que le sql d'après les retours que j'ai eu mais je ne peux te le confirmer |
|
|
00
|
|
|
#6 |
|
Membre à l'essai
![]() |
bonjour,
puisque ce k tu demande est simple, je te conseille de travailler avec, kettle comme ETL, Mondrian comme serveur Olap, tes rapports tu peux les générer avec le client JPivot qui lui est inclus si tu n'as pas une grande quantité de données, sinon tu peux faire tes rapport avec un générateur d'états comme JFreeReport ou JasperReport. Pour ce ki est du DataWarehouse, fais ton schèma en étoile ou en floçon, avec powerAMC par exemple, puis tu peux attaquer ton modèle dans ce cas, sous n'importe quel type de base (Mysql, PostgreSQL, ce k tu veux de l'open source) avec ton serveur Olap. Bonne chance. |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com